What is the Dumbbell Iron Cross?

The dumbbell iron cross is an isolation exercise that primarily targets the shoulder muscles and the upper back. Suitable for all fitness levels, this exercise helps improve shoulder stability and strengthens the stabilizing muscles.

How to properly perform the Dumbbell Iron Cross

  1. Stand with your feet shoulder-width apart and hold a dumbbell in each hand.
  2. Extend your arms out to the sides, parallel to the floor, creating a 'T' shape with your body.
  3. Squeeze your shoulder blades together and engage your upper back muscles.
  4. Slowly bring the dumbbells together in front of your chest, crossing them in an 'X' shape.
  5. Pause for a moment, then return to the starting position by extending your arms back out to the sides.
  6. Repeat for the desired number of repetitions.
